Five years later, after the King dies of a mysterious illness, Sung-won is placed on the throne as a puppet for his mother. Hwa-yeon, now a Queen and mother to a potential heir, must transform into a ruthless strategist to protect herself and her son from the Queen Mother's machinations. The Return:

Directed by Kim Dae-seung, uses the backdrop of the Joseon Dynasty to explore a dark, multi-layered chess game of lust, politics, and survival. Key Movie Specifications Director Kim Dae-seung Lead Cast Jo Yeo-jeong, Kim Dong-wook, Kim Min-jun Run Time 122 minutes (Uncut Version) Genre Historical Drama / Erotic Thriller Studio Lotte Entertainment The Narrative Arc: A Tragic Triangle
The Concubine was a box office hit in South Korea, drawing over 2.6 million admissions and ranking as one of the top-grossing Korean films of 2012.
